Default Ranges for Sensors and Implications of Changing Them
With Dot3D 6.4 & up, you may now extend the range of certain sensors. However, please expect significant impairment of the data quality when extending beyond the recommended default ranges. While access to longer range data can help with reaching distant spaces and tracking across large scenes, please keep in mind that there is a significant accuracy tradeoff. Here's some more info on recommendations for each supported sensor:
Recommended Ranges:
1. iOS LiDAR: 0.33-5 m (1-16 ft).
2. Orbbec Gemini 336L: 0.5-6 m (1-20 ft)
3. RealSense D455f: 0.33-4.2 m (1-14 ft)
4. RealSense D455: 0.33-4.2 m (1-14 ft)
5. RealSense D415: 0.5-3.0 m (2-10 ft)
6. RealSense L515: 0.5-6.0 m (1.5-20 ft)
7. DPI-10 / DPI-X Kit: 0.5-3.7 m (1.5-12 ft)
